Abstract
The paper carries out a critical examination of Colombian philosopher Jorge Aurelio Díaz's philosophical thought regarding religion. Specifically, it examines the place and role of religion in modernity on the basis of the question regarding the rationality and cognitive value of religious belief, as well as the difference between mysticism and religion. The article sets forth and discusses some problematic aspects of the manner in which Díaz understands both of these issues.
